If not, see . import contextlib import datetime import typing import unittest.mock import pytest from jeepney.low_level import HeaderFields, Message import systemctl_mqtt._dbus # pylint: disable=protected-access @contextlib.contextmanager def mock_open_dbus_connection() -> typing.Iterator[unittest.mock.MagicMock]: with unittest.mock.patch("jeepney.io.blocking.open_dbus_connection") as mock: yield mock.return_value @pytest.mark.parametrize( ("member", "signature", "kwargs", "body"), [ ("ListInhibitors", None, {}, ()), ("LockSessions", None, {}, ()), ("CanPowerOff", None, {}, ()), ( "ScheduleShutdown", "st", { "action": "poweroff", "time": datetime.datetime( 1970, 1, 1, 0, 0, tzinfo=datetime.timezone.utc ), }, ("poweroff", 0), ), ("Suspend", "b", {"interactive": True}, (True,)), ( "Inhibit", "ssss", {"what": "poweroff", "who": "me", "why": "fixing bugs", "mode": "block"}, ("poweroff", "me", "fixing bugs", "block"), ), ], ) def test_method( member: str, signature: typing.Optional[str], kwargs: typing.Dict[str, typing.Any], body: typing.Tuple[typing.Any], ) -> None: with mock_open_dbus_connection() as dbus_connection_mock: proxy = systemctl_mqtt._dbus.get_login_manager_proxy() getattr(proxy, member)(**kwargs) dbus_connection_mock.send_and_get_reply.assert_called_once() message: Message = dbus_connection_mock.send_and_get_reply.call_args[0][0] if signature: assert message.header.fields.pop(HeaderFields.signature) == signature assert message.header.fields == { HeaderFields.path: "/org/freedesktop/login1", HeaderFields.destination: "org.freedesktop.login1", HeaderFields.interface: "org.freedesktop.login1.Manager", HeaderFields.member: member, } assert message.body == body @pytest.mark.parametrize("property_name", ["HandlePowerKey", "Docked"]) def test_get(property_name: str) -> None: with mock_open_dbus_connection() as dbus_connection_mock: proxy = systemctl_mqtt._dbus.get_login_manager_proxy() proxy.Get(property_name=property_name) dbus_connection_mock.send_and_get_reply.assert_called_once() message: Message = dbus_connection_mock.send_and_get_reply.call_args[0][0] assert message.header.fields == { HeaderFields.path: "/org/freedesktop/login1", HeaderFields.destination: "org.freedesktop.login1", HeaderFields.interface: "org.freedesktop.DBus.Properties", HeaderFields.member: "Get", HeaderFields.signature: "ss", } assert message.body == ("org.freedesktop.login1.Manager", property_name)
